I have a couple different breeds who all have their strengths and weaknesses, my Black Copper Maran lays beautiful dark brown eggs that also taste really good, my Lavender Orpington consistently churns out an egg a day during laying season and is super sweet, although she has gone broody multiple times, and then my Light Brahma, who is very cold hardy, which is handy because it gets pretty cold where I live, but most importantly, she is an absolute clown and always puts smiles on my family's faces.

I dont particularly care about egg color, I like a nice dual purpose that lays well, is hardy and long producing/long lived (lifetime egg numbers are more than the egg specific breeds, just more spread out) excellent scavenger/forager and defensive against wildlife, amazing mothers, mild temperament, good in my climate (zone 6, so not COLD birds but not HOT either) and as a bonus lays well through the winter. So there is really only one answer, DORKINGS! I LOVE THEM ❤️

I have several different breeds, chanteclers, barred
Plymouth Rock, light Brahma, choc Orpington, standard and bantam Cochin, black copper marans, lavender Orpington, buff Orpington, silkies, and Delawares. By far my favorites are my two Delaware hens, they’re the flock leaders, not mean to the other girls but not push overs by any means. Both are very inquisitive and friendly, they’re both lap chickens and love cuddling with me or my daughter. My second favorite breed would have to be my light Brahma. She’s super sweet and friendly, very chill, also a lap chicken and loves any kind of interaction she can get with people.
